首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mssql查看数据库名

基础概念

Microsoft SQL Server(MSSQL)是一种关系型数据库管理系统(RDBMS),广泛应用于企业级数据存储和管理。查看数据库名是数据库管理中的基本操作之一。

相关优势

  • 稳定性:SQL Server以其高稳定性和可靠性著称,适合处理大量数据和高并发访问。
  • 安全性:提供了多种安全机制,如身份验证、授权和加密,确保数据的安全性。
  • 性能:优化的查询处理器和索引结构,能够高效处理复杂查询。
  • 扩展性:支持大规模数据存储和分布式数据库系统,易于扩展。

类型

  • 系统数据库:如master、model、msdb和tempdb,用于管理SQL Server的运行。
  • 用户数据库:由用户创建,用于存储特定应用的数据。

应用场景

  • 企业资源规划(ERP):管理企业的财务、人力资源和供应链等。
  • 客户关系管理(CRM):跟踪和管理客户信息和交互。
  • 数据仓库:用于数据分析和报告。

查看数据库名的方法

使用SQL查询

可以通过执行SQL查询来查看所有数据库的名称。以下是具体的SQL命令:

代码语言:txt
复制
SELECT name FROM sys.databases;

这条命令会返回当前SQL Server实例中所有数据库的名称。

使用SQL Server Management Studio (SSMS)

如果你使用的是SQL Server Management Studio,可以通过以下步骤查看数据库名:

  1. 打开SQL Server Management Studio。
  2. 连接到SQL Server实例。
  3. 在对象资源管理器中,展开“数据库”节点,即可看到所有数据库的名称。

可能遇到的问题及解决方法

问题:无法连接到SQL Server实例

原因

  • 网络问题。
  • SQL Server未启动。
  • 防火墙阻止连接。

解决方法

  • 检查网络连接,确保SQL Server实例所在的服务器可达。
  • 确认SQL Server服务已启动。
  • 配置防火墙规则,允许SQL Server的端口(默认是1433)通信。

问题:权限不足

原因

  • 当前登录的用户没有足够的权限查看数据库列表。

解决方法

  • 使用具有足够权限的用户登录,如sa账户或具有db_owner角色的用户。

参考链接

通过以上方法,你可以轻松查看和管理SQL Server中的数据库名。如果遇到其他问题,可以参考官方文档或寻求专业技术支持。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• pycharm 连接数据库报错[通俗易懂]

    C:\Users\MACHENIKE\PycharmProjects\untitled9\venv\Scripts\python.exe C:/Users/MACHENIKE/PycharmProjects/untitled11/venv/Online-Bookstore-Management-System-master/v1.0/Book_informationUI.py Traceback (most recent call last): File “src\pymssql.pyx”, line 636, in pymssql.connect File “src_mssql.pyx”, line 1964, in _mssql.connect File “src_mssql.pyx”, line 682, in _mssql.MSSQLConnection.init File “src_mssql.pyx”, line 1690, in _mssql.maybe_raise_MSSQLDatabaseException _mssql.MSSQLDatabaseException: (18456, b”\xe7\x94\xa8\xe6\x88\xb7 ‘SA’ \xe7\x99\xbb\xe5\xbd\x95\xe5\xa4\xb1\xe8\xb4\xa5\xe3\x80\x82DB-Lib error message 20018, severity 14:\nGeneral SQL Server error: Check messages from the SQL Server\nDB-Lib error message 20002, severity 9:\nAdaptive Server connection failed (localhost)\nDB-Lib error message 20002, severity 9:\nAdaptive Server connection failed (localhost)\n”)

    01
    领券